Address

ecash:qqluemnepnw0y4uv4cs3zsghappfvz0xjv8sp8srltCopy

Total Received

91948806.54 XEC

Total Sent

0 XEC

№ Transactions

8

Final Balance

91948806.54 XEC

Transactions
Filter